Looking for weekend fun that also gives back to the community?  Why not try the car show put on by The Woodlands Car Club monthly on Sundays.

The non-profit organization sponsors a Cars & Coffee for a Cause on Market Street in The Woodlands from 8-11 AM. Private owners put up their prize autos for show with hoods open and windows down for maximum viewing. Depending on the show many different makes, models and ages are available to view and all proceeds benefit a different charity each show. The next Cars & Coffee for a Cause is on September 3rd.

Founded in March 2001, The Woodlands Car Club is a group of enthusiasts that wanted to use their cars to give back and support the community.  Now a circle of volunteers coordinates the Sunday car shows that have so far donated over $100K to the local community. Previous charities include FAITH Fight Cancer in Montgomery County and Panther Creek Inspiration Ranch.

Every 3rd Saturday, The Woodlands Car Club presents the Velotica-Exotic Car Show. The next event is scheduled for Saturday, August 19th in cooperation with the Scuderia Society. Scuderia means stable in Italian, so one can expect a gorgeous selection of Ferrari and Lamborghini at the show.

On August 26th, they will co-sponsor a special event with Woodlands Performance & Suspension and Southern Star Brewing Company in Conroe for the Bombshell Car Show.  In addition to the car show, there will be a silent auction, raffles, market vendors, food trucks and live music. This event will benefit Camp Hope Houston, a branch of PTSD Foundation of America.
